Understanding the Eligibility Requirements for International Students

There are a few things to keep in mind when trying to find the perfect study program in the United States as an international student. The first is to make sure you understand the eligibility requirements for international students. To be eligible to study in the United States, you must:

- Have a passport that is valid for at least six months beyond your planned stay in the United States
- Have a student visa (F or J category)
- Be enrolled in a full-time course of study at an accredited institution
- Possess sufficient funds to support yourself throughout your stay in the United States

If you meet all of these requirements, then you are eligible to study in the United States as an international student!

Researching Different Universities and Programs in the US

When it comes to researching different universities and programs in the US, there are a few key things you'll want to keep in mind. First and foremost, you'll want to make sure that the schools you're considering are accredited by a reputable accrediting body. This is important both for ensuring the quality of your education and for making sure that your degree will be recognized by employers back home.

In addition to looking at accreditation, you'll also want to research the individual programs you're interested in. Make sure to look at things like curriculum, faculty, and job placement rates. Also, be sure to read up on any specific requirements or prerequisites for each program.

Don't forget to consider the cost of attendance when making your decision. Make sure you have a realistic understanding of all associated expenses, including tuition, room and board, and other fees. Once you've done your research and narrowed down your list of potential schools, it's time to start reaching out to admissions offices and scheduling campus visits!

What Are the Financial Aid Options Available?

There are many financial aid options available to international students in the USA. The most common type of aid is scholarships, which are awarded based on academic merit or other criteria. There are also need-based grants and loans available from the US government and private lenders.

International students can also work in the USA on a student visa, which allows them to earn money to help pay for their studies. Students can work up to 20 hours per week during the academic year and full-time during vacation periods. There are also a number of internship and co-op programs available, which can provide valuable experience and help offset the cost of tuition.
